Who can be treated here?

IMSS Bienestar treats people who have no social-security cover — anyone not affiliated to IMSS, to ISSSTE or to another scheme.

Cost

The institution states that its services are public, universal and free of charge, medicines included.

What to bring

You are invited to register when you arrive. Registration asks for your CURP, an email address, the town you live in and a photograph.

Source: IMSS Bienestar (imssbienestar.gob.mx), read on 4 August 2026
